]> www.infradead.org Git - users/hch/nvme-cli.git/commitdiff
Move parsing to top directory
authorKeith Busch <keith.busch@intel.com>
Tue, 7 Jun 2016 22:26:56 +0000 (16:26 -0600)
committerKeith Busch <keith.busch@intel.com>
Wed, 8 Jun 2016 16:01:57 +0000 (10:01 -0600)
We've diverged significantly from the argconfig program that nvme-cli
inherited, so no point in trying to keep it separate. Move it to the
top-level directory to make build rules easier.

Signed-off-by: Keith Busch <keith.busch@intel.com>
Makefile
argconfig.c [moved from src/argconfig.c with 100% similarity]
argconfig.h [moved from src/argconfig.h with 100% similarity]
fabrics.c
nvme.c
suffix.c [moved from src/suffix.c with 100% similarity]
suffix.h [moved from src/suffix.h with 100% similarity]

index e43c65d0a9e566e5dedd865a70b4478af744b04f..41c644e1e1797b8e3dbf582abaf2917797fb9e0b 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-1,8 +1,7 @@
 CFLAGS += -std=gnu99 -O2 -g -Wall -Werror
-CPPFLAGS += -I $(SRC) -D_GNU_SOURCE
+CPPFLAGS += -D_GNU_SOURCE
 NVME = nvme
 INSTALL ?= install
-SRC = ./src
 DESTDIR =
 PREFIX ?= /usr/local
 SYSCONFDIR = /etc
@@ -46,11 +45,11 @@ fabrics.o: fabrics.c
 parser.o: parser.c
        $(CC) $(CPPFLAGS) $(CFLAGS) -c parser.c
 
-argconfig.o: $(SRC)/argconfig.c $(SRC)/argconfig.h $(SRC)/suffix.h
-       $(CC) $(CPPFLAGS) $(CFLAGS) -c $(SRC)/argconfig.c
+argconfig.o: argconfig.c argconfig.h suffix.h
+       $(CC) $(CPPFLAGS) $(CFLAGS) -c argconfig.c
 
-suffix.o: $(SRC)/suffix.c $(SRC)/suffix.h
-       $(CC) $(CPPFLAGS) $(CFLAGS) -c $(SRC)/suffix.c
+suffix.o: suffix.c suffix.h
+       $(CC) $(CPPFLAGS) $(CFLAGS) -c suffix.c
 
 nvme-print.o: nvme-print.c nvme-print.h
        $(CC) $(CPPFLAGS) $(CFLAGS) -c nvme-print.c
similarity index 100%
rename from src/argconfig.c
rename to argconfig.c
similarity index 100%
rename from src/argconfig.h
rename to argconfig.h
index d30bef29895f0ebf4c39dbabcab849174efd27ee..f7bf3b552d40033499bc32d06c02605206c16baa 100644 (file)
--- a/fabrics.c
+++ b/fabrics.c
@@ -36,7 +36,7 @@
 #include "fabrics.h"
 
 #include "linux/nvme.h"
-#include "src/argconfig.h"
+#include "argconfig.h"
 
 #include "common.h"
 
diff --git a/nvme.c b/nvme.c
index 06799a15cc950b553b216a5906abd979f33ecd9f..77d6050b41abcc9fcbcc721c2b14da7d46a434ef 100644 (file)
--- a/nvme.c
+++ b/nvme.c
@@ -51,8 +51,8 @@
 #include "nvme-ioctl.h"
 #include "nvme-lightnvm.h"
 
-#include "src/argconfig.h"
-#include "src/suffix.h"
+#include "argconfig.h"
+#include "suffix.h"
 
 #include "fabrics.h"
 
similarity index 100%
rename from src/suffix.c
rename to suffix.c
similarity index 100%
rename from src/suffix.h
rename to suffix.h